Our School:

  • The school is a genuinely inclusive mixed 11–18 comprehensive school adjacent to North Dulwich station and serving a diverse local inner-city community
  • We were judged ‘outstanding’ by Ofsted in 2022 again, and have been awarded “World Class School” status again in 2019
  • Our exam results in 2022 were excellent with 60% of students achieving an A*-A at A-Level and 79% of students achieving a good pass in English and Maths at GCSE
  • In the 2022 Staff Survey 88% of staff said they are proud to work at our school and 90% agreed that the school is well led and managed
  • We receive 1,200 Year 7 applications, every year, for 192 places


We are looking for an outstanding colleague who will:

  • To establish and maintain good relationships with all students, parents/carers, colleagues, suppliers, contractors and other professionals.
  •  To courteously welcome and receive visitors/callers to the school, e.g. parents/carers, professionals from outside agencies. Deal with enquiries as required, maintaining security requirements and confidentiality.
  • To operate the school’s main switchboard, transferring calls, or taking and delivering messages as appropriate mainly by email.
  • To care for sick and injured pupils, administering First Aid for minor injuries or sickness and liaising with parent(s)/guardian(s).
  • Keep First Aid documentation up to date
  • To undertake administrative tasks including routine word processing, photocopying, filing, faxing and collating reports.
  • To assist in school emergencies as required, including locating relevant staff, contacting emergency services and completing necessary documentation.

About The Charter School North Dulwich

The Charter School North Dulwich is a fully inclusive mixed 11 - 18 community school, serving an inner city catchment area and achieves significantly above national norms. The school converted to academy status in September 2010.

The aim of The Charter School North Dulwich is to provide an excellent education for children from the local community in a safe, supportive learning environment, where people are valued and make positive contributions to the school, and where pupils go on to become responsible, independent members of society.
